Full Job Description
We are looking for a commercially minded, data-driven, and proactive Talent Acquisition Business Partner to deliver full-lifecycle recruitment across all business units in our fast-scaling B2B SaaS organisation. Operating at a senior level, you will act as a true, embedded partner to hiring teams across Engineering & Product, Marketing, Operations, and Customer Units, working within a lean, 2 person TA team to support our global footprint of ~250 headcount across the UK, Austria, and the US.
In this role, you will do much more than just fill open vacancies. You will serve as an indispensable business partner, aligning hiring directly with our business growth targets and location strategy, delivering critical talent market insights, building standardised competency-based interview processes, upskilling hiring managers, and leveraging AI tools and recruiting analytics to drive operational excellence.
This is a hybrid role Hybrid role - 3 Days onsite in London office. Salary Range - £55,000 - £65,000 +Bonus.
Some of the things you will work on:-
-
Act as a strategic partner to leaders across all functions, translating business objectives and headcount plans into actionable, location-aligned hiring strategies across the UK, Austria, and the US.
-
Deliver regular monthly and quarterly TA insights to the Head of HR and senior business leaders, tracking talent velocity, pipeline health, bottleneck analyses, and progress against global hiring plans.
-
Design, facilitate, and deliver interactive interview training sessions for hiring managers and interview panels to elevate assessment capabilities across all departments.
-
Lead structured role calibration intake sessions with hiring managers to establish career leveling, define role specs, and align on hiring process
-
Build deep, proactive pipelines through targeted multi-channel sourcing (LinkedIn Recruiter) whilst managing inbound applications and referrals
-
Conduct structured screening interviews and oversee seamless end-to-end interview scheduling and candidate feedback collection workflows.
-
Own the offer workflow end-to-end, including compensation negotiation, contract generation, global alignment, approval routing, and delivery.
-
Collaborate with HR and hiring managers to facilitate a smooth, engaging transition from offer acceptance through early candidate onboarding and orientation across all three key regions.
Required Skills / Experience
-
Proven track record acting as a trusted TA Business Partner ideally in a B2B SaaS environment, managing roles across both technical (Eng/Product) and commercial/operational functions.
-
Demonstrable experience streamlining, automating, and optimising recruitment workflows with measurable business impact
-
Experience navigating multi-region hiring and supporting location strategies across international markets (specifically UK, US, or Europe/Austria).
-
Hands-on experience owning the end-to-end recruiting workflow, from initial intake calibration to contract delivery and onboarding support.
-
Strong commercial acumen and communication skills with a proven ability to advise, influence, and challenge senior leadership using market data.
-
Experience standardising competency-based interview frameworks and training hiring managers on modern evaluation techniques.
-
Deep comfort with talent metrics, funnel analytics, and a proactive approach to adopting AI automation and modern recruiting technology.
